تصویرسازی دادههای لایهای به شکل سهبعدی به ذینفعان کمک میکند تا بهسرعت ترکیب مجموعها را در دستهها درک کنند. در این مقاله خواهید آموخت که چگونه یک CylinderStacked chart—نمودار ستونی استکشده سیلندری سهبعدی—را در یک کتابکار Excel با استفاده از C# و Aspose.Cells for .NET ایجاد کنید. این راهنما شامل یک نمونه کد کامل و آماده اجرا و یک مرور کوتاه از نحوه تنظیم یک نمودار موجود به سبک سیلندری است.
این مقاله به موضوعات زیر میپردازد:
- کتابخانه Excel C# برای ایجاد نمودارهای CylinderStacked
- ایجاد نمودار CylinderStacked در Excel با استفاده از C#
- منابع رایگان
- دریافت یک لایسنس رایگان
- نتیجهگیری
- موارد مرتبط
C# Excel Library برای ایجاد نمودارهای استک استوانهای
Aspose.Cells for .NET یک کتابخانه جامع برای دستکاری Excel است که نیاز به خودکارسازی Microsoft Office را حذف میکند. این کتابخانه یک API قدرتمند برای ایجاد، ویرایش و قالببندی نمودارها بهصورت برنامهنویسی ارائه میدهد. هنگام کار با انواع نمودارهای سهبعدی مانند نمودار CylinderStacked، Aspose.Cells پشتیبانی کامل از انواع نمودارها، قالببندی سریها، پیکربندی محورها و موارد دیگر را فراهم میکند.
مزایای کلیدی استفاده از Aspose.Cells for .NET:
- Full‑Featured API – دسترسی به تمام ویژگیهای Excel، از جمله انواع نمودارهای پیشرفته 3‑بعدی.
- No Office Dependency – در محیطهای سمت‑سرور کار میکند بدون نیاز به نصب Excel.
- High Performance – کار با کتابکارهای بزرگ با مصرف حافظه کم.
- Cross‑Platform – سازگار با .NET Framework، .NET Core و .NET 5/6+.
نصب
PM> Install-Package Aspose.Cells
ایجاد نمودار CylinderStacked در Excel با استفاده از C#
در زیر یک مثال کامل و خود‑مستقل آورده شده است که یک کتابکار ایجاد میکند، آن را با دادههای نمونه پر میکند، یک نمودار CylinderStacked اضافه میکند، ظاهر آن را سفارشی میسازد و فایل را ذخیره میکند.
توضیح گام به گام
- یک کتاب کار جدید ایجاد کنید و اولین برگه کاری را به دست آورید.
- دادههای نمونه را وارد کنید – دستهبندیها (Q1‑Q4) و سه سری محصول.
- یک نمودار اضافه کنید با استفاده از
ChartType.CylinderStacked. - محدوده دادهها را برای نمودار تعریف کنید و محور دستهبندی را تنظیم کنید.
- عناصر نمودار را سفارشی کنید (عنوان، افسانه، عناوین محورها، چرخش 3‑بعدی).
- کتاب کار را ذخیره کنید به یک فایل Excel.
کد کامل C#
توضیح خطوط کلیدی
ChartType.CylinderStackedنمودار ستونی استوانهای پشتهای سهبعدی را انتخاب میکند.SetChartDataRange("A1:D5", true)به Aspose.Cells میگوید که ردیف اول را به عنوان نامهای سری در نظر بگیرد.chart.NSeries.CategoryData = "A2:A5"فصول را به محور X نگاشت میکند.
دریافت یک لایسنس رایگان
مجوزهای موقت رایگان Aspose.Cells را کشف کنید تا تمام ویژگیها را در طول توسعه فعال کنید. برای دریافت کلید مجوز به صفحهٔ مجوز موقت مراجعه کنید و بدون محدودیت، راهحلهای قدرتمند Excel را بسازید.
نمودار CylinderStacked در Excel: منابع رایگان
سفر یادگیری خود را با این منابع مفید ادامه دهید:
- راهنمای توسعهدهنده – https://docs.aspose.com/cells/net/
- برنامههای آنلاین رایگان – https://products.aspose.app/cells/family
- مرجع API – https://reference.aspose.com/cells/net/
- مقالات راهنما – https://blog.aspose.com/fa/categories/aspose.cells-product-family/
نتیجهگیری
در این مقاله نحوه ایجاد نمودار CylinderStacked — نمودار ستونی استوانهای ۳‑بعدی — با استفاده از Aspose.Cells for .NET را پوشش دادیم. مثالهای کد ارائهشده هم ایجاد یک نمودار جدید را نشان میدهند و هم تبدیل یک نمودار موجود به سبک استوانهای. با Aspose.Cells میتوانید تجسمهای پیشرفته را بهصورت کامل برنامهنویسی کنید، بدون نیاز به Microsoft Excel بر روی سرور.
اگر سؤال یا نیاز به کمک بیشتری دارید، میتوانید در انجمن پشتیبانی Aspose.Cells پست بگذارید.